    Comments Thread For: WBA Confirms Santa Cruz Will Remain At Featherweight, Commits To Facing Wood-Conlan Winner

    TAMPA - Leo Santa Cruz is prepared to play by the rules to retain his current title status. BoxingScene.com has confirmed that the four-division and reigning WBA "Super" featherweight beltholder has complied with a mandate to inform the sanctioning body of his plans at the weight. A previous ruling called for Santa Cruz to inform by December 13 of whether he planned to remain at featherweight and properly defend his belt or if he were to remain at junior lightweight in which case he would have been forced to vacate.

          Too lazy to look up the ranked contenders, so here are the current/former/future world titlists on his resume (full titlists only, no Regular/Interim nonsense):
          W vs Eric Morel RTD 5
          W vs Alexander Munoz TKO 5
          W vs Victor Terrazas TKO 3
          W vs Cristian Mijares UD 12
          W vs Abner Mares MD 12
          W vs Kiko Martinez TKO 5
          L vs Carl Frampton MD 12
          W vs Carl Frampton MD 12
          W vs Abner Mares UD 12
          L vs Gervonta Davis KO 6

          118: IBF champion, 3 defenses, moved up
          122: WBC champion, 4 defenses, moved up
          126: WBA champion, 1 defense, got robbed by Frampton, won it back, 3 more defenses and counting
          130: WBA champion, lost on the first defense to Davis

          His 130 belt was pretty fraudulent but at 118-126 Santa Cruz was legit.
